The National Academy of Sciences issues Briefs only when scientific consensus on a topic is overwhelming. I-LABS has contributed to a body of research that has met that standard. The Academy has just issued a Brief about early childhood education that confidently states four findings:
- Early education improves lives.
- Access to early education is not equitable, and those children most in need are least likely to have access.
- Early education teachers benefit from professional training.
- Increased financial resources are needed to improve early childhood education.
